Alarm Annunciators
Published on : Tuesday 30-11--0001
GIC has introduced Alarm Annunciators with the most advanced features. With increasing automation at every stage in a process control system, Alarm Annunciators play a vital role in immediate fault recognition by providing instant visual and audible alarms to protect valuable equipments. Features:
• Standard models available from 2 to 32 windows
• Choice of 3 window sizes (Small, Medium, Large)
• Available in six window colours – Red, Yellow, Blue, Green, Amber and White
• Optically isolated fault inputs with wide fault input voltage range (12V – 240V AC/DC +/-10%)
• Field selection for NO/NC fault input contacts, grouping of alarms, window size configuration
• Space saving due to lower depth of only 100mm
• Integral push buttons for Test, Acknowledge, Mute and Reset operations
• Four SPDT relay outputs (2 for grouping, 1 for external hooter,1 for ring back sequence) •
Low power, super bright White LEDs for window illumination
• Replaceable windows and window legends
• Low power consumption of 0.5 W per window
• 6 Field selectable operation sequences as per ISA standard
• Integral buzzer for audible alarm output of 90 dB
• Communication interface with RS485 Modbus RTU protocol, and
• EMI/EMC compliant as per IEC standards.
Whenever there is a change of input contacts from Normally Open to Close or from Normally Close to Open position, annunciator changes from rest condition to alarm condition. Hence there is an immediate recognition of fault input which will have a corresponding visual and audio alarm as per the particular selected program sequence. The base unit of alarm annunciator has four programmable keys for Mute, Acknowledge, Reset & Test function. On pressing the Mute key the internal buzzer can be deactivated. Acknowledge key is used to accept the fault condition, Reset key enables to reset the alarm annunciator to its default state and Test key helps to perform the complete test of the system.
